Output e27dd15dc7ea933abdcd2647f7ce2912035a4dee8ce0379bf2a23a603976df06:33

value
256663
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e5e505c0ba043b2770cbee320bb88b6f5b720aa3 OP_EQUAL
address
3Neb2EUtgJYPwn19mcfPeQRMMUv88Di2j7
transaction
e27dd15dc7ea933abdcd2647f7ce2912035a4dee8ce0379bf2a23a603976df06
confirmations
230300
spent
true